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al

Ignoring the signs of a slab leak can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Our team has seen it happen time and again in Seagoville, TX.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Foul smells can show a slab leak, especially if they’re accompanied by water damage or warped flooring. Don’t brush it off as a minor issue, it could be a sign of a much bigger problem.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ls

Visible water damage is a clear indication that you have a slab leak. Don’t wait until the damage spreads, call our team immediately.

Increased Water Bills

Rising water bills can be a sign of a slab leak, especially if they’re accompanied by water damage or warped flooring.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and provide a quote for the repairs.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Floors that are warped or buckled can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t wait until the damage spreads, call our team immediately.

Water Sounds Coming from Your Walls or Floor

Water sounds or gurgling noises can show a slab leak. Don’t ignore the signs, it could be a sign of a much bigger problem.

Cracks in Your Walls or Foundation

Cracks in your walls or foundation can be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t wait until the damage spreads, call our team immediately.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Seagoville, TX

The cost of slab leak water removal in Seagoville, TX, can vary dep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will work with you to provide a customized quote for your project.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Slab Leak Detection and Assessment $500 – $2,500 The complexity of the leak and the size of the affected area.
Water Removal and Drying $1,000 – $5,000 The amount of water extracted and the time required for drying.
Slab Leak Repair $2,000 – $10,000 The location and complexity of the leak, as well as the materials and labor required for the repair.
Cleanup and Restoration $1,500 – $6,000 The extent of the water damage and the materials and labor required for the restoration.
Quality Control and Final Inspection $500 – $2,000 The complexity of the project and the time required for the inspection.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ates for all our services.
